Chair Assembly

Lancashire spindleback chair

antique chair restoration

The back and the front of the chair are assembled separately. Pearl glue is used instead of modern adhesives (this is the type of glue that will have been used originally ) And then the front and back of the chair can be  brought together. Sash clamps are used with shaped wooden softwood blocks to mould to the chair and apply pressure to the joints while the glue is drying out.
